A Global Study of Volrustomig (MEDI5752) Plus Chemotherapy Versus Pembrolizumab Plus Chemotherapy for Participants With Metastatic Non-small Cell Lung Cancer.
Recruiting
The purpose of eVOLVE-Lung02 is to test the effectiveness (efficacy) and measure the safety of volrustomig in combination with chemotherapy compared with pembrolizumab in combination with chemotherapy as 1L treatment in participants with mNSCLC in PD-L1 \< 50%.

Study of Autologous Tumor Infiltrating Lymphocytes in Patients With Solid Tumors
Recruiting
A prospective, open-label, multi-cohort, non-randomized, multicenter Phase 2 study evaluating adoptive cell therapy (ACT) with TIL \[LN-144/LN-145 (lifileucel)\] in combination with immune checkpoint inhibitors or TIL \[LN-144/LN-145 (lifileucel) and LN-145-S1\] as a single agent therapy.

Testing the Addition of a Type of Drug Called Immunotherapy to the Usual Chemotherapy Treatment for Non-Small Cell Lung Cancer, ALCHEMIST Trial
Recruiting
This phase III ALCHEMIST trial tests the addition of pembrolizumab to usual chemotherapy for the treatment of stage IIA, IIB, IIIA or IIIB non-small cell lung cancer that has been removed by surgery. Immunotherapy with monoclonal antibodies, such as pembrolizumab, may help the body's immune system attack the cancer, and may interfere with the ability of tumor cells to grow and spread. A Phase 1/2 Study of MRTX0902 in Solid Tumors With Mutations in the KRAS MAPK Pathway
Recruiting
This is a Phase 1/2, open-label, multicenter, study evaluating the safety, tolerability, PK, PD, and anti-tumor activity of MRTX0902 alone and in combination with MRTX849 (adagrasib) in patients with advanced solid tumor malignancy harboring mutations in the KRAS-MAPK pathways.
